The Stops That Make It Special
The tour hits key attractions like Bow Falls, where the rushing water offers a classic Banff view that screams postcard-worthy. You’ll hear stories about the area that bring the scenery to life—your guide, who is a local, shares insights that add depth beyond just the sights. Then, there’s Surprise Corner, an iconic overlook with a stunning view of the Banff Springs Hotel and the surrounding mountains. It’s a great spot for photos and listening to tales about the historic hotel and how the landscape shaped Banff.
Lake Minnewanka is next on the list—a huge, tranquil lake that looks especially mesmerizing in the morning light. Visitors often mention how peaceful it feels before the day-trippers arrive, making it a perfect time to soak in the scenery.
The Gondola Ride: A Highlight
The ride on the Banff Gondola is what many travelers look forward to most. It’s included in the tour price, and it takes you up Sulphur Mountain for views that stretch as far as the eye can see. Many reviews praise the gondola experience as “breathtaking,” and it’s easy to see why: from the summit, you can gaze over the Rockies and Banff townsite, with a clear perspective on how vast and rugged this region is.
Once at the top, there’s a leisurely boardwalk walk—an easy stroll that offers more chances for photos and just soaking in the mountain majesty. For those who love a panoramic perspective, this part of the tour is a real winner.
What the Tour Includes and Why It Matters

At $142 per person, this tour offers quite a bit. The hotel pickup and drop-off are convenient, especially if you’re staying somewhere in Banff, saving you the hassle of finding a meeting point. The small group size ensures you won’t get lost in a crowd—important for those who enjoy a more personal experience.
The guide provides live commentary, sharing stories and insights in real-time, which makes the sightseeing more meaningful. They also bring along interpretive tools, which can help you understand the geology and history behind what you’re seeing. After your scenic stops, you’ll enjoy a maple cookie snack, water, or hot chocolate, a thoughtful touch that keeps you comfortable during the morning adventure.

FAQ

What is the tour duration?
The tour lasts approximately 5.5 hours, giving you a relaxed morning to enjoy Banff’s sights and the gondola ride.
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, pickup and drop-off are included from various locations around Banff, making it convenient to start your day.
What sights will I see?
You’ll visit Bow Falls, Surprise Corner, Lake Minnewanka, and enjoy a scenic ride on the Banff Gondola with views from Sulphur Mountain.
How many people are in the group?
The tour is limited to small groups of up to 24 guests, ensuring more personal attention.
What’s included in the price?
The price covers hotel pickup and drop-off, the gondola admission, a guide, interpretive tools, and a snack (maple cookie and water or hot chocolate).
Is this tour suitable for families?
It’s not explicitly labeled as family-friendly, but generally, it’s suitable for anyone comfortable with a 5.5-hour morning outing. Consider your kids’ interest in scenery and walking.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 3 days in advance for a full refund.
What should I bring?
Comfortable clothing, camera, and perhaps a light jacket—especially for the gondola summit where it can be cooler.
Do I need to speak English to enjoy the tour?
Yes, the guide operates in English.
